Toolbox Talk: Battery Energy Storage Systems (BESS) Safety

Introduction

Battery Energy Storage Systems are increasingly used in various industries to store energy for later use. While they offer significant benefits, they also pose unique safety challenges, including risks of fire, chemical exposure, and electrical hazards. Understanding these risks and implementing proper safety measures is crucial to ensure a safe working environment.

Key Points

  • Understanding BESS Components: Familiarize yourself with the components of BESS, including batteries, inverters, and control systems.
  • Fire Risks: BESS can pose fire risks due to thermal runaway. It's essential to have fire suppression systems in place.
  • Chemical Hazards: Batteries contain chemicals that can be hazardous if leaked. Proper handling and storage are crucial.
  • Electrical Safety: High voltage systems require strict adherence to electrical safety protocols to prevent shocks and arc flashes.
  • Emergency Preparedness: Have a clear emergency response plan in case of incidents involving BESS.

Hazard Identification

  • Fire and Explosion: Due to thermal runaway or short circuits.
  • Chemical Exposure: From battery leaks or spills.
  • Electrical Shock: From high voltage components.

Control Measures

  • Engineering Controls: Install fire suppression systems and proper ventilation.
  • Administrative Controls: Implement strict safety protocols and regular training.
  • Personal Protective Equipment (PPE): Use appropriate PPE such as gloves, goggles, and insulated tools.

Safe Work Procedures

  1. Conduct a risk assessment before starting work.
  2. Ensure all personnel are trained in BESS safety.
  3. Follow lockout/tagout procedures when servicing equipment.
  4. Regularly inspect BESS components for signs of wear or damage.
  5. Maintain clear access to emergency equipment and exits.

Personal Protective Equipment (PPE) Requirements

  • Insulated Gloves: Use when handling electrical components.
  • Safety Goggles: Protect eyes from chemical splashes.
  • Fire-Resistant Clothing: Wear to protect against fire hazards.

Emergency Procedures

  1. Evacuate the area immediately if a fire or chemical leak occurs.
  2. Use fire extinguishers or suppression systems if safe to do so.
  3. Notify emergency services and provide details of the incident.
  4. Follow the company's emergency response plan.
